Michigan State has a moderate climate with all four seasons. Winters can be cold and snowy, with temperatures that often drop into the twenties and thirties and accumulations of snow that reach up to six feet in some parts of the state. Summers tend to be mild with temperatures in the sixties and seventies. Spring brings warm days but can also ... Washington is a state located in the Pacific Northwest region of the United States. It is bordered by Oregon to the south, Idaho to the east, and Canada to the north. Washington is home to majestic mountain ranges, such as Mount Rainier, numerous coastlines and islands, dense forests, and miles of rural farmland. Georgia is a state located in the southeastern United States known for its diverse landscape that includes mountain ranges, wetlands, coastal plains, and barrier islands along its Atlantic Ocean coast. Its main economic activities include agriculture, manufacturing, tourism, finance services & defense contracting among many others.
